Preventive Maintenance is a structured maintenance management strategy systematically executed at regular intervals with the aim of mitigating the probability of equipment failure and prolonging the operational life of machinery. This approach encompasses routinely scheduled inspections, tests, and repairs, ensuring the proper and safe functionality of equipment. The primary purpose of Preventive Maintenance is the early detection of potential issues before they escalate into significant and costly problems. Its implementation not only serves to diminish downtime and enhance operational efficiency but also entails tasks such as lubrication, cleaning, and the replacement of worn components. Recognized as a pivotal component within comprehensive maintenance programs, Preventive Maintenance contributes significantly to the reduction of repair costs and the extension of equipment lifespan.
